Mike Oliver

Health Care/Enterprise

Mike Oliver, 54, has come full circle back to Alabama where he started his career. Hired by the Birmingham News in 1982 out of Auburn University, Oliver left in 1987 to work for the Orlando Sentinel in Central Florida. He spent a dozen years there which included covering an earlier iteration of health reform under the Clinton administration. In 2000, he went to work for the Oakland Tribune in the San Francisco Bay area where he spent 10 years as a regional editor and projects editor. The lure of his homeland in the South brought him back to the Birmingham News and Alabama Media Group in 2011. He and his wife, Catherine, a Presbyterian pastor, have three grown daughters, Hannah, Emily and Claire.
